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Beariz's airport?
Organise a flight to Beariz and you'll be stepping off the plane at Lavacolla Airport (SCQ).
How far is SCQ from central Beariz?
Long commutes don't have to be stressful if you consider your options ahead of time. Downtown Beariz is 48 kilometres from Lavacolla Airport (SCQ), so it's wise to know how to get to the city before you touchdown.
What airport is best to fly into Beariz?
Sitting 48 kilometres from the downtown area, Santiago de Compostela Airport is the gateway to Beariz.
How many airlines fly to Beariz?
Beariz is serviced by 8 airlines from at least 19 airports across the globe.
Which airlines fly to Beariz?
Flights into Beariz are typically run by Iberia. The highest number of these flights set off from Madrid, with Iberia servicing this route the most often.
How many nonstop flights are there to Beariz?
Arranging an awesome Beariz holiday is easy when there are 158 nonstop flights every week to get you there.
Where are the most popular flights to Beariz departing from?
The most popular flights to Beariz take off from Madrid, Bilbao and Barcelona airports.
How long is the flight to Beariz Airport?
Where you depart from determines how much of the in-flight entertainment you'll get to see. From Madrid to Beariz, the average flight time is 1 hour and 15 minutes. From Bilbao it's more like 1 hour and 5 minutes, and from Barcelona it's 1 hour and 50 minutes.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Beariz?
Being prepared before you arrive at the airport will make your getaway to Beariz a pleasure. We've rounded up some handy tips for a stress-free journey through security:

  • Be sure to keep your boarding pass and passport easily accessible. They're the first items you'll be asked to show at security.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Remove anything metal on you that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es things like headphones or earphones, as well as heavy jackets or coats. They'll all need to go on the X-ray conveyor belt.
  • All your electronics, including your laptop and phone, must also be separately scanned.
  • Remember to remove gels and liquids from your hand lu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ray scanner separately. Each item should be in a container no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• It's also likely that you'll be required to take your shoes off to be X-rayed, so wearing slip-on shoes is always a good idea.
  • Sharp items are not allowed on board. They'll be confiscated at security, so put them in your checked luggage.
